HI,, I recently got a 64 convert. all was well roughly, until I trailered it home. fixed the transmission issue..
Now, passenger door window wont operate. did fine up till about a week ago. It has a switch on top of driver door . see picture. To work windows in any state, I must push and hold switch to Emergency position. all 4 windows worked up till just other day. All windows did work at there location as well, if that switch was held as well, but nothing works in Lock or Normal. This switch has a big red wire,, (assuming Power). a big white wi black stripe which leads to the 4 switch door panel. With switch I Emergency position, the big white/black wire has power to the door switches, so I figure its powering the door switches, but again, in the other two positions it has no power. and the passenger door switch doeskin work in any position now.
So I went into the passenger door hinge, opened the rubber boot. other yellow and yellow and black were broken as well as a green. all three run into the door switch. thinking I had solved it,, it doesnt operate, nor is there any power showing up at the switch,(and idontknow if there should be, but kinda thought there would.
So from there, I opened up the driver door hinge boot. lots of but connection repairs. however, I did see the big white with black wire that ran from the emercgey switch to the 4 door panel switch and back out, was severed,, (note I dont see it anywere on the feed into the passenger window.). So I jumped it back to see if the window would then work as it seemed to be a power source to somewhere, but it did not power the passenger window. That is about the extent of my knowledge of power and am at loss to know where to go to now..I dont get any clicking at the motor of the passenger window,,I feel certain the window switch at the driver door should work with out me holding the switch and should run in the normal position, so there's that, but for now, I need to get that wdw working and will accept the inconvenience of holding the switch. Any suggestions on where to follow this through? thanks
